Style: Oatmeal Stout. The origins of Oatmeal Stout go back hundreds of years when oats were added to Stouts to promote a healthier image than other beers available during that time period. Flavor Profile: The unique blend of the oats and malts in Alaskan Stout produce a balanced, smooth beer with hints of coffee and caramel. History: Alaskan Stout was originally brewed as a Rough Draft for our customers in Alaska. The popularity of the Stout allowed it to become the Brewery's fourth year-round product in the fall of 1998. Ingredients: Water, malt, hops and yeast with no adjuncts, no preservatives and no pasteurization. Our glacier-fed water originates in the 1,500 square-mile Juneau Ice Field. Crafted with Pale, Vienna and Black malts, malted wheat, roast barley, oats, and Golding hops. Recommendations: Alaskan Stout is well matched with clams, oysters and pork tenderloin. For a special treat, pour over vanilla ice cream or serve with chocolate. Specifications: Original Gravity: 1.065, ABW 4.55%, ABV 5.65%, Bitterness: 28 IBU, Color: 119 SRM

    12 oz bottle. Pours a dark brown / black with a thin brown head that quickly diminishes to a thin collar.

    The aroma is a bit subdued but nice - sweet grainy chocolate malts and some coffee.

    The flavor is sweet lactic and nutty chocolate malts with some coffee notes. It has a roasted dry finish that balances the sweetness. The mouthfeel is medium bodied and slightly watery and chalky.

    Overall, a nice easy drinking stout.

    Pours a very dark brown with a thinnish light tan head. Aroma is strongly roasted, espresso, burnt dark chocolate, grass, and molasses. Flavor starts with some caramel and molasses, followed by coffee and burnt chocolate. Turns lightly acidic before finishing out with burnt toast and some light grain husk flavors. Supremely quaffable, a nice light, easy drinking stout.
